fuses rated by amperes but not power,why?
Answer Posted / sudarsun
Fuses work based on the principle where the fuse wire melts
when power dissipated is beyond a threshold. The power
dissipated as heat at the fuse wire is given by P=I*I*R.
Since the resistance of the fuse wire is constant (based on
the materials and diameter) for a given fuse wire, it would
be easier to rate it in terms of Ampere.
The greater the thickness, lesser the resistance, so more is
the current required to heat the wire to melting. So higher
ampere rated fuse wires are thicker and low ampere rated
wires are thinner.
Also, the power dissipated as heat on the fuses is very low,
so measuring based on power dissipated is not intuitive.
